Review of Flywheel Energy Storage Systems structures and applications
Flywheel Energy Storage System (FESS) is an electromechanical energy storage system which can exchange electrical power with the electric network. It consists of an electrical machine, back-to-back converter, DC link capacitor and a massive disk.

What is fess in power system?
The FESS can be applied for frequency regulation in power system and participate in auxiliary service market. It can response to control signal of operator more quicker than conventional generators in power system.
What is the difference between fess and compressed air energy storage system?
In this application, due to unbalance of wind generation and load requirement, the compressed air energy storage system compensates low frequencies and high amplitude oscillations, where FESS deals with high frequencies and low amplitude oscillations.
